body {padding:0; margin:0; text-align:center; color:white; font-family: sans-serif; font-size:13px; background: #bd4756 url(/include/fon.jpg) left top repeat}

td, th, caption {font-size:13px}
img {border:none}
.clear {clear:both}
.content p {text-align:justify}
.fr {float:right; margin-left:20px}
table.galery {margin:15px 0; margin:0 auto}
.galery img {border:solid 1px}
.galery td {padding:0 5px 10px}
.galery th {padding:0 5px 0; font-weight:normal}
.galery th p {font-size:8pt; background:#594f33; color:white; margin:0; padding:3px; text-align:center; border: 1px solid #594f33; border-bottom:none}
.galery td p {margin:0; padding:0; text-align:center; border: 1px solid #594f33; border-top:none}

.price th {padding:2px 5px; font-size:9pt; background:#594f33; color:#faf7c0; border-color:#594f33}
.price td {padding:2px 5px}
#frm td input {width:100%}
dt {font-weight:bold; margin-top:10px}
a.copy {float:right}
b {font-weight:normal}
em {font-variant:normal}

.fon {margin:0 0 30px; padding:0 0; background: url(/include/fon.gif) center top repeat-y}
.fon2 {margin:0; padding:0 0 10px; background: url(/include/grifon.png) center bottom no-repeat}
.centerdiv {margin:0 auto 30px; width:1005px; text-align:left}
.hmenu {margin:0; height:79px; text-align:center; background: url(/include/hmenu.jpg) center top no-repeat}
.menu {height:66px; margin:0 auto}/*table-layout:fixed*/
.menu td {text-align:center; vertical-align:middle; padding:0 10px}
.menu a {text-decoration:none; font-weight:bold; color:#77552d; font-size:14px}

.all {margin:0 0 0 265px; padding:15px}
.w100 {width:100%}
div.content {overflow:hidden; float:left; margin:0 -100% 0 0; width:100%}
div.left  {overflow: hidden; position:relative; width:261px; left:-275px; float:left; margin:0 0 20px; padding:0}

.info {position:relative; color:#644a47; background: url(/include/l.gif) left top repeat-y}
.info-verh {padding:25px; background: url(/include/l-verh.gif) left top no-repeat}
.info-niz {height:17px; background: url(/include/l-niz.gif) left bottom no-repeat}
.info .head {margin:0; text-align:center; font-size:16px; font-weight:bold; color:#77552d}

.consult {table-layout:fixed; width:209px; margin:0; font-weight:bold; color:#644a47}
.consult caption {padding:10px 0; text-align:center; font-style:italic; font-weight:bold; color:#3c0404}
.consult .name {color:#c3230f}
.consult td {padding-bottom:5px}

div.futer {text-align:center; margin:0; padding:10px; font-size:12px}
div.futer p {padding:0}
div.copiring {float:left; margin:0; padding:20px 0 0; width:250px; text-align:right}
div.copir {float:right; margin:0; padding:20px 0 0; text-align:left; width:250px}
div.copir a {text-decoration:none; color:white}

